Form 4: Genuine Parts Co. Executive Naveen Krishna Reports Stock Transactions

Sentiment:

SEC Filing Form 4


Naveen Krishna, EVP and CIDO of Genuine Parts Co., reports the disposition of shares to cover tax obligations and an adjustment to account for previously omitted shares from a 2022 award.

Summary

  • Naveen Krishna, an executive at Genuine Parts Co., filed a Form 4 with the SEC.
  • The report details the disposition of common stock to satisfy tax obligations related to equity awards.
  • On May 1, 2024, 275 shares were disposed of at a price of $156.77.
  • On May 2, 2024, 212 shares were disposed of at a price of $156.32.
  • The report also notes an adjustment to the reporting person's ending balance to include 5,657 shares acquired from a 2022 PRSU award grant that were previously omitted in error.
  • The ending balance includes shares acquired from dividend accrual.

Industry Context

Form 4 filings are a routine part of corporate governance, providing transparency into the trading activities of company insiders. These filings are closely watched by investors seeking insights into management's perspective on the company's stock.
